E30 M3 Race Car - New Build - VIN - WBSAK0304J2195402


History - Car was purchased out of Arizonia about 2 years ago with a cage installed.  All running gear was out of the car.  The body was sent to the body shop for fresh exterior and interior painting while the motor, trans, and diff rebuilt/replaced.  All bushing were removed and replaced with new.  Rear sub frame was removed and weld in inserts for camber/castor adjustments were installed.  After painting the engine, trans, and diff were reinstalled.  A custom chip was mapped with 93 octane fuel.  Existing barn door AFM was utilized as was thinking of going into BMW M3T class.  The car has been taken out for (2) shake down days and ran very well.  Had solid engine and tranny mounts and switched back to the hard bushings (less vibration thru the chassis).  The car hooks up in turns better than any car that I have driven.  The differential is awesome and comes with finned Z3 cover.  The car has safety switch cutoff and push buttons start.  Lots of gauges for feedback on the track - oil temp, water temp, oil pressure, and Air/Fuel Meter.  The items remaining for final race readiness are the installing the replacing the window net and center net and roll bar padding.  The car has tons of high performance parts and would be a front runner. Recent improvements -

  • New paint - interior and exterior 
  • Kosei wheels with basically new continential race rubber (2 heat cycles)
  • New brake pads/rotors - Carbotech, great modulation
  • All new fluids - oil, Redline trans oil, and Red Line diff oil.  Brakes need to be bled with new ATE.
  • Full roll cage (similar to DTM style cage), Very Safe and very well constructed.
  • New engine with less than 4 hours, 11:1 pistons, head completely rebuilt with Evo springs, 284/276 cams
  • Custom ECU chip - Close to 200 hp (rwhp)
  • New wheels bearings all around
  • JB aluminum flywheel with puck style clutch
  • VAC race megasump oilpan
  • New Blanton 5 speed race transmission with close ration gearing including Z3 short shift shifter 
  • Recently rebuilt Blanton 3.91 race diff with finned Z3 cooler
  • Fire suppression system (2 head - engine and compartment)
  • Race gauges with AFM, adjustable shift light and low oil pressure sensor, stock fuel tank, electrical shut off.
  • Manual BMW motorsports MS quick ratio steering rack
  • New coolant hoses and heater core bypass
  • Ground Control Advance design double adjustable suspension, adjustable sway bars, new bushings, solid rear subframe with 3mm adjustment, weld in rear camber/castor in rear subframe
  • All brakes completely rebuilt, ABS still installed. 
  • Car has been corner balanced and aligned. 
  • Weight is around 2400 w/o driver.

Build recently completed after (2) years of assembling parts and getting work professionally performed. Engine rebuilt by The Power Plant Racing. As it has not been raced during my ownership and after build, the car will need a log book, center, window nets installed, and roll bar padding.  Front and rear lexan windows are not perfect and have some scratches. Side lexan windows are brand new.  Front has some slight cracking of the lexan around the curve.  

Comes with (1) sets of 15"x8" kosei wheels and (1) 16" revolution wheels with full tread tires for rain. This car is very fast and handles great. I would estimate that this car that with new rubber would run sub 2:14s at VIR full coure.

BMW X4 opens up alongside its boxier brother

Tue, 01 Oct 2013

It doesn't seem so long ago that BMW (not to mention Audi, Volvo and a handful of other European automakers) weren't in the crossover market. But it's been over a decade since BMW began producing the first-gen X5, and in the fourteen years since, the Bavarian automaker has steadily expanded its portfolio to include the X1, X3 and X6.
The next to join the family will be the X4, which is essentially to the X3 what the X6 is to the X5. That is to say, basically the same vehicle, only with an (arguably) more stylish but less utile roofline. Previewed in concept form at the Shanghai Auto Show half a year ago, the X4 has been snapped by our plucky paparazzi in the past, but this is the first time we've seen inside.
Not only that, but the prototype in question was spotted next to the current X3 on which it is based, which gives us ample opportunity to see the differences between them. Of course, that still primarily comes down to the slantback profile, because otherwise, the two are essentially the same inside and out. Or at least they will be: many of the differences between the two are expected to port over to the X3 when it's refreshed next year, including some subtle interior upgrades - just not the roofline.

BMW details Concept X5 eDrive ahead of New York debut

Sun, 13 Apr 2014

Already weighing more than most other types of vehicles and with the space to accommodate the extra equipment, crossovers and SUVs arguably make for one of the more ideal platforms to transform into a hybrid. And there have been a handful of them - like the Audi Q5, Infiniti QX60/Nissan Pathfinder, Porsche Cayenne/Volkswagen Touareg, Lexus RX450h/Toyota Highlander and Cadillac Escalade/Chevy Tahoe/GMC Yukon - but by and large the majority of hybrids on the market are sedans and hatchbacks. BMW, however, looks poised to join the minority with the X5.
The Bavarian automaker showcased the X5 eDrive concept at Frankfurt last year, and as promised, has now revealed the followup it will present at the New York Auto Show in just a few days. The new Concept X5 eDrive, as BMW has now revealed, pairs a 2.0-liter turbo four good for 245 horsepower to a 95-hp electric motor to deliver a combined 340 horsepower. Its lithium-ion battery can power it for up to 20 miles and at speeds up to 75 miles per hour before the gasoline engine needs to kick in. All that without sacrificing the vehicle's utility, maintaining an almost perfectly flat loading floor with 40:20:40 split-folding rear seats, and without sacrificing much on performance, either: with a 0-62 time of seven seconds flat, the X5 eDrive concept is quicker off the line than the production X5 with the 2.5-liter turbodiesel and just a tenth off of the 3.0-liter turbodiesel.
With the full technical details now released (you can delve into it all in the press release below), the only question remains when BMW will actually put the X5 eDrive into production. Given its appearance in New York, though, we gather that whenever it does reach showrooms, it'll reach American ones as well.

BMW M4 to debut in Detroit, lose manual transmission

Wed, 21 Aug 2013

BMW took the wraps off its M4 Concept at Pebble Beach last weekend, and many speculated that the highly anticipated production version of the sleek new two-door sports coupe would debut at the Los Angeles Auto Show later this year. But a well-placed source tell Autoblog that the E92 M3's successor won't arrive in Southern California this November. Instead, the German automaker will wait until the Detroit Auto Show in January for its first official reveal.
An all-new 3.0-liter inline-six with twin turbochargers is expected under the hood, and it should provide about the same horsepower as the current 4.0-liter V8 (rated at 414 horsepower), but with much more torque that arrives lower on the tachometer. The lightweight engine is said to have an impressively high redline, which is unusual for a turbocharged engine.
Unfortunately, Save the Manuals members aren't going to like this next bit of news. After four generations of three-pedal M3 models, our source says the upcoming F82 M4 will arrive with a dual-clutch transmission (DCT) as standard equipment - with no manual option - just like the latest iteration of the track-ready Porsche GT3 (few have complained about the automaker's PDK after driving the latest sports car from Stuttgart). In exchange for some moans, groans and gripes from enthusiasts, BMW's DCT mounted aft of the M4's inline-six will provide quicker acceleration and improved fuel economy.
